Garnie Mae Baker Travis, 97 of Newton went home to be with the Lord on Monday, January 19th, 2026, at Abernethy Laurels surrounded by her loved ones.
Born on January 4th, 1929, in Catawba County, NC, Garnie was the daughter of the late Henry and Eva Benson Baker. Garnie’s hobbies were crossword puzzles, and gardening. She was loved by her family and friends and will be deeply missed.
In addition to her parents, she is preceded in death by her husband, Charles Franklin Travis; her son, Terry Wayne Travis, and great grandchild, Sera White.
Those left to cherish her memory include her daughter, Debra Hollar; her son, Charles “Danny” Travis; her grandchildren, Michelle, Jaime, Wayne and wife, Scottie and Melissa and husband, Bryon; her great grandchildren, Melea, Daniel, Caleb, and Kaylee and her great-great grandchildren, Melody, Colton, and Linleigh.
